What is Fingerprint Screening?

Fingerprint screening is a specialized background check method that leverages biometric data to verify an individual’s identity. This process typically involves capturing a person’s fingerprints and comparing them against criminal databases to identify any prior offenses or criminal records that could affect their suitability for employment. Fingerprint screening helps employers ensure they are hiring someone with a clean background and without a history of criminal activity that could pose a risk to their organization or other employees.

Fingerprint screening offers a deeper level of security by identifying individuals who may have provided fraudulent personal information, making it a critical tool for employers, especially in industries that require a high level of trust, such as healthcare, finance, and law enforcement.

What is Identity Verification?

Identity verification, while similar to fingerprint screening, focuses primarily on confirming that the person applying for a position is who they say they are. This verification process typically involves validating personal details through official documents like Social Security numbers, government-issued identification cards, passports, and sometimes utility bills or bank statements.

Identity verification ensures that the applicant is not using a false identity and that their background details match what they have provided in their application. This is especially important in preventing cases of resume fraud, where individuals may falsify information regarding their qualifications, work experience, or legal status.

While identity verification checks ensure the applicant’s identity, it does not directly verify criminal history or legal violations, which is where fingerprint screening comes into play. Both services complement each other by addressing different aspects of the background check process.

Fingerprint Screening vs Identity Verification: Pros and Cons

Fingerprint Screening

Pros:

  • Thorough Criminal Background Check: Fingerprint screening is one of the most reliable ways to uncover an individual’s criminal history. Since fingerprints are unique, this method can access databases that contain information on criminal records across various jurisdictions.
  • Highly Accurate: Fingerprint screening is virtually foolproof when it comes to verifying an individual’s criminal background. It eliminates the chances of fraud, ensuring that the person being hired matches the criminal records in the database.
  • Security for High-Risk Roles: It is particularly useful in industries where trust and security are essential, such as healthcare, government, and law enforcement.

Cons:

  • Longer Processing Time: The fingerprint submission and analysis process often takes more time compared to identity verification. Applicants must visit designated fingerprinting locations, which can lead to delays.
  • Higher Cost: Due to the need for biometric collection and analysis, fingerprint screening typically costs more than identity verification.
  • Not Always Convenient: Applicants may find the fingerprinting process to be inconvenient, especially if they have to travel to specific locations to complete the process.

Identity Verification

Pros:

  • Quick and Convenient: Identity verification is typically completed much faster than fingerprint screening. In many cases, all that is required is the submission of official identification documents (e.g., passport, driver’s license, Social Security card), which can be verified online or through third-party providers.
  • Lower Cost: Identity verification is often more affordable because it doesn’t require biometric processing. It is usually cheaper and more resource-efficient than fingerprint screening.
  • Helps Prevent Fraud: Identity verification ensures that applicants are who they claim to be, which helps prevent fraud and resume falsification.

Cons:

  • Less Thorough: While identity verification is excellent for confirming an individual’s identity, it doesn’t check for criminal history, which is a critical aspect of ensuring workplace safety.
  • Potential for Inaccuracies: Identity verification is only as accurate as the documents provided by the applicant. If a candidate uses forged documents, the process may fail to detect discrepancies.
  • Security Risks: If identity verification processes aren’t managed properly, there may be concerns regarding the safety of sensitive personal information like Social Security numbers and passport details.

Fair Credit Reporting Act (FCRA)

The FCRA sets guidelines for how background check information is collected, shared, and used. Under the FCRA, employers must:

  • Obtain written consent from candidates before conducting background checks.
  • Provide candidates with a notice if the results of a background check are going to impact hiring decisions.
  • Offer candidates the opportunity to dispute any inaccurate information found in their background check.

Both fingerprint screening and identity verification services must comply with the FCRA, ensuring that the personal information obtained is handled fairly and transparently.

General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R)

The GDPR is a stringent set of rules governing the collection and processing of personal data within the European Union (EU). Although primarily relevant to EU companies, any organization dealing with EU citizens’ data must comply with GDPR. The key points of GDPR for background check providers are:

  • Obtaining explicit consent for data collection.
  • Providing clear information on how data will be used and stored.
  • Ensuring that data is securely processed and stored.
